jaryclive 发表于 2019-4-23 10:44:21

【求助】单线程组中2个请求和双线程组1个请求的区别

我有2个HTTP的请求,要都去调用,现在有2种方式,
方式一:建一个线程组,通过吞吐量控制器来控制,每个请求按虚拟用户分配50% ,并发数设置为100
方式二:建两个线程组,分别放一个请求,并发数每个设50
这两种方式有什么区别吗?跑出来相差很大

abcsell 发表于 2019-4-25 10:05:22

第二种充分利用CPU了

海海豚 发表于 2019-4-25 10:10:39

单线程逻辑多了一层事件队列交换,会增加延迟,以及所有的逻辑都在一根线程上跑,逻辑被阻塞也会带来延迟。

梦想家 发表于 2019-4-25 10:24:02

:)

qqq911 发表于 2019-4-25 11:07:30

区别很大

jingzizx 发表于 2019-4-25 11:09:53

内部资源使用
页: [1]
查看完整版本: 【求助】单线程组中2个请求和双线程组1个请求的区别